-Temporal Considerations in Social Research
Group A
1. Cross-sectional research
2. Panel study
3. Repeated cross-sectional research
4. Cohort study
Group B
a. Collects data from different samples of the same population at multiple points in time
b. Collects data at a single point in time
c. Collects data from people who share a common starting point at multiple points in time
d. Collects data from the same individuals at multiple points in time
